I haven’t been following the action at encore because I’m not very interested in cash poker at casino stakes. But Bart had a call today where they ranted about how it’s gotten much worse.
Apparently they’re up to 24 tables and back to 24 hours a day. But check out this video - it seems pretty clear that they hate us.

Highlights:
Eliminated free drinks at poker tables (though apparently free drinks everywhere else?)
No cage in poker room
No chips bigger than blacks
You can’t buy more than $2,000 in chips at a time, even though they spread higher limit games - it’s bizarre.
And they’re still raking $10 per hand at low stakes and have raised their time rates at the big boy tables.
